Pubs boss takes on third business

THE owner of two pub-restaurants in the Henley area has taken on a third.

David Holliday, owner of the Bottle and Glass Inn in Binfield Heath and the Hart Street Tavern in Henley, will re-open the Stag and Huntsman in Hambleden in January.

Mr Holliday, 42, has set up an umbrella company called Sika Inns, which he runs with business partner Alex Sergeant, 36, and leased the pub from the Culden Faw Estate.

The men will refurnish the pub’s nine rooms and the two self-catering cottages on the site.

They will be joined by award-winning chef Dom Robinson, who will work across the three sites.

Mr Holliday said: “It’s the sort of pub that any operator with a background in game and country hostelries would give their eye teeth for a chance at running.

“Our hope is to give the locals a pub they adore while also cooking food that people are willing to travel for and stay the night.

“The pub is beautiful as it is, we’re just adding our hospitality using game from the estate and suppliers that are on our doorstep.

“We’ll be keeping on all existing staff who wish to stay and adding, where needed, from our senior team across the business.

“We both have hotel experience, Alex in Bath at a 40-bedroom hotel, while I ran a boutique chateau in northern France.

“We’re also looking to grow our rooms offering at the Bottle and Glass in due course with a number of shepherd huts.”

Alex Dick, estate manager for the Culden Faw Estate, said: “We are thrilled that the team from the Bottle and Glass have taken a lease on the Stag and Huntsman and the estate owners, the Schwarzenbach family, are confident that they will take it from strength to strength, working closely with the estate which will continue to supply produce to the kitchen and pub. 

Mr Robinson previously held a Michelin star while running the Blackbird in Newbury, which has since closed. He was then group executive chef at the Claude Bosi Group in London.
